The perpendicular distance between the line of force and the axis defines which of the following?
1) Fulcrum
2) Moment arm
3) Torque
4) None of the above
Moment arm

The resistance arm (RA) will always be longer than the force arm (FA) in which class lever?
1) 1st class
2) 2nd class
3) 3rd class
4) None of the classes is correct.
3rd class

A 30 kg child sits on the right end of a see-saw 1 m from the axis. If a 20 kg child sits on the left end of the see-saw 2 m from the axis, what will happen?
1) The see-saw will balance.
2) The see-saw will tilt to the left.
3) Need more information to predict outcome
4) The see-saw will tilt to the right.
The see-saw will tilt to the left.

The amount of torque which must by generated by the biceps brachii at the elbow in order to maintain the arm in a particular position is 50 Nm. If the biceps attach to the radius at a perpendicular distance of 3 cm from the joint center at the elbow, how much force must the muscle produce?
1) 1.5 N
2) 17 N
3) 1667 N
4) 150 N
1667 N
